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
557 0371605946 2351785 10665412583 088
8766361 62896285098 54856
8766361 62896285098 54856
6464899805 46 881102
All about undefined
Interested in learning more?
8766361 62896285098 54856
6464899805 46 881102
See more
595928467 81314
77666473 642755 82201649
See more
3750412122 4307610
30 649630 267092295 4518362
See more